Just How Sales Purchases Are Refined
When a consumer chooses to make a purchase, the sales purchase initiates a collection of organized steps within the POS system. The cashier inputs the products being purchased, which are checked through a barcode reader or manually gone into. This action retrieves item details, consisting of prices and applicable taxes, from the system's database.Next, the customer is presented with the overall amount due. The POS system after that processes the repayment, whether with cash, bank card, or mobile repayment methods. For digital settlements, the POS safely connects with settlement processors to accredit and confirm the transaction.Once the settlement is validated, the system generates an invoice, which can be published or sent electronically. This receipt serves as receipt for the consumer. The deal data is tape-recorded in the system, ensuring accurate sales documents and financial monitoring for the company.
Inventory Administration and Monitoring
Reliable supply management and monitoring are crucial components of a POS system, as they assure that services keep perfect supply levels and minimize inconsistencies. A durable POS system enables real-time supply updates, mirroring sales and returns instantly. This enables service proprietors to keep track of supply degrees precisely, guaranteeing that preferred products are readily offered while preventing overstocking of much less preferred products.Additionally, progressed POS systems provide features such as computerized supply signals and reorder suggestions, simplifying the purchase process. Barcoding and RFID modern technology boost accuracy in tracking supply activity, reducing human error. Comprehensive reporting tools give understandings right into supply turn over rates, assisting services make notified choices concerning purchasing and item offerings. Inevitably, effective stock monitoring with a POS system not only improves functional performance yet additionally enhances client fulfillment by guaranteeing item schedule.
